Odense vs. Randers - prediction, team news, lineups

Odense will begin their quest for a top-half finish in the Danish Superliga when they welcome Randers to Nature Energy Park on Sunday afternoon.

The hosts missed out on the top six last term and will be hoping to improve this season, whilst Randers are aiming to compete in the upper echelons of the division.


Match preview

Odense head into the 2023-24 campaign following an eighth-placed finish in the Superliga last season, however things could have turned out so much better.

A trip to Midtjylland met Odense on the final day, although a 4-2 loss meant the hosts at the MCH Arena on June 3 qualified for the Europa Conference League qualification match after securing seventh.

Andreas Alm is entering his third full campaign in charge at Nature Energy Park, and the Swede will be looking to guide his men to the top half for the first time since 2018-19.

Emmanuel Sabbi was a standout performer for the Fynbos last term, scoring eight goals and registering four assists in just 19 Superliga appearances - a career-high tally for the American.

Randers managed to sneak into the top six last term but ended up in sixth after a poor end to the campaign which saw them win just two of their last 10 league matches.

A 4-1 defeat to German outfit St Pauli on July 4 was a less-than ideal start to pre-season for the Horses, however 1-0 success over fellow Superliga side Lyngby on July 8 - courtesy of a Stephen Odey strike - has raised spirits.

Rasmus Bertelsen has been promoted from his role of assistant coach to take the reins of the first team following the departure of Thomas Thomasberg in March, although the veteran's time in charge could be under threat if his side get off to a slow start this term.

With clashes against newly-promoted Hvidovre and champions Copenhagen to come after a trip to Nature Energy Park, this weekend's meeting with Odense should act as a real yardstick for Randers.


Team News

Odense are set to hand a Superliga debut to Mohamed Buya Turay following his arrival after he left Malmo in March - the 28-year-old previously won the Swedish Allsvenskan Golden Boot award during his spell at Djurgardens IF.

The Fynbos have also dipped into the Dutch market this summer, recruiting Leeroy Owusu and Rami Al Hajj from Willem II and Heerenveen respectively.

Randers have a couple of injury concerns ahead of their season opener on Sunday, with right-back Mikkel Kallesoe a doubt for the clash due to a knock.

One player who will definitely miss out for the visitors is Frederik Lauenborg, with the Dane expected to be sidelined until October because of a cruciate ligament injury.

We say: Odense 1-0 Randers

Odense have seen plenty of changes over the summer, but with the attacking addition of Turay, the Fynbos could finally earn a top-half finish this term.

Randers face a tricky assignment in bouncing back from very poor form at the end of last season, and we believe the visitors will get off to a losing start at Nature Energy Park on Sunday.
